How do you handle the legal paperwork, and will you submit it to the authorities?
I provide all the information my couples need to easily obtain their South Carolina or North Carolina marriage license before their wedding (whether they live in-state or not). I am also available to them 24/7 to answer any questions/concerns. We sign together at a mutually agreed-upon time and location (usually the day of their ceremony). Do you offer any additional services (e.g., rehearsal attendance, vow renewal ceremonies, elopements)?
Yes! I am available for rehearsals! I also perform vow renewals and elopements, and I have a “Sign & Wed” service as well (appropriate for couples who are not currently planning a ceremony but would like to be legally married as soon as possible).
Do you have a backup officiant in case you’re unable to make it?
Yes. I have a local partner that I work with here on the Grand Strand, and I also have another partner available in the low country.
